Abstract

This paper aims to explore the unifying role of the Confluent Hypergeometric Function in the derivation of some special functions: Incomplete Gamma Function, Error Function, Laguerre Polynomial Function, Hermite Polynomial Function, Bessel Function, and Whittaker Function through series expansions. This study is based on a systematic review of the literature to lay out a cohesive perspective that enhances understanding of the theoretical concepts of special functions and furnishes a streamlined approach for applications across mathematics, engineering, probability, and other areas of applied mathematics.
